Choosing between the Honda PCX 125 vs Suzuki Avenis 125? BikeJunction is here to help! The PCX 125 starts at ₹ 78,359, while the Avenis 125 is priced at ₹ 83,793 (ex-showroom). You can easily compare all the required parameters for your new two-wheeler. These two-wheelers have powerful motors with good performance. Among them, the PCX 125 offers 11.56 Nm/6500rpm torque. The Avenis 125 gives 10Nm @ 5500 rpm torque. The Suzuki Avenis 125 caught my eye with its bold design and sharp LED tail. The 124cc engine is responsive, and it comes with Bluetooth connectivity that shows call alerts and navigation. The scooter feels well-balanced and nimble, perfect for quick overtakes and confident cornering.
